Output d62d54b643eee15ebfc7a9865b7bae84cb67c19148cdee41fab92c4a822299f4:87

value
512738
script pubkey
OP_0 OP_PUSHBYTES_20 f581c1c88df53f8b77367a5532e824a58bad41da
address
bc1q7kqurjyd75lckaek0f2n96py5k966sw602sa98
transaction
d62d54b643eee15ebfc7a9865b7bae84cb67c19148cdee41fab92c4a822299f4